The vast majority of Android smartphones emit a reflex shutter sound each time a user presses the shutter button on the camera. Problem, this sound reminder can be very annoying in certain situations. We will explain in this tutorial how to turn off the camera sound on your Android smartphone..

Phone in vibrate mode

There are several methods to mute the shutter sound when taking a photo. The easiest way is to mute notifications and put your phone on vibrate or silent mode . Please note that the procedure differs depending on the model..

On some phones, you just need to go to the home page and then press the volume button - until the cursor reaches the left edge of the window. You will feel a small vibration to indicate that the do not disturb mode of Android is activated. image

If the technique described above does not work, we propose two other manipulations

  • Open your smartphone settings
  • Select the sound section
  • Click the silent mode switch

You can also long press the On / Off button on your mobile device and then click on the vibrating symbol. Your smartphone will automatically go into silent mode. The vibrator icon will then appear at the top of the status bar

Camera settings

Does your smartphone continue to emit a small sound during a shooting? Don't panic, it's normal. On some Android devices, silent mode does not turn off the shutter sound. You will then have to go to the settings of your photo application to remove the sound reminder

  • Launch the Photo app
  • Click the Menu button
  • Press the parameters label image
  • Put your finger on the Camera Sounds switch image

Silent camera app

More and more people are buying smartphones on foreign websites. It must be said that with their unbeatable value for money, importing a phone is more than interesting. However, this operation involves some risks. In addition to customs and network compatibility problems, there are also usage constraints linked to the laws in force in the country of origin of the mobile.

So on some imported phones, you will not be able to deactivate the shutter sound of your Android mobile. To work around this limitation, you will then have no other choice than to download a new camera application in order to replace the one installed by default by the manufacturer of your smartphone.

image Imagined by two developers, the Silent Camera application allows (as its name suggests) to take high quality shots in the most complete silence. It also has a whole series of functions such as a zoom, a self-timer, a burst mode as well as a photo editor.

  • Open the Play Store
  • Look for Silent Photo Camera in the field provided.
  • Click on the install button
  • Wait a few moments, then once the download is complete, click on the icon to launch the Silent Camera application
